Example 6.2.1. Find the greatest common factor of 21x3, 9x2, 15x. Answer. Factor each coefficient into primes and write the variables with exponents in expanded form. Circle the common factors in each column. Bring down the common factors. Multiply the factors. GCF = 3 x. The GCF of 21 x 3, 9 x 2 and 15 x is 3 x.There are multiple ways to find the greatest common factor of given integers. A point has one dimension, length.The second method to find GCF for numbers 48 and 60 is to list all Prime Factors for both numbers and multiply the common ones: All Prime Factors of 48: 2, 2, 2, 2, 3. All Prime Factors of 60: 2, 2, 3, 5. As we can see there are Prime Factors common to both numbers: 2, 2, 3. Now we need to multiply them to find GCF: 2 × 2 × 3 = 12. The greatest common divisor (GCD) and greatest common factor (GCF) are the same thing. To find the GCD/GCF of two numbers, list their factors, identify the common factors, and choose the largest one. For example, the GCD/GCF of 12 and 8 is 4. Numbers with a GCD/GCF of 1 are called relatively prime. Created by Sal Khan.Answer: Greatest Common Factor of 40 and 48 = 8. HCF(48, 60, 84) = 12For example, the largest number that 12, 24, and 32 can all be divided by is 4, so their greatest common factor is 4. Similarly, the largest number that 3, 5, and 10 can all be divided by is 1, so their greatest common factor is 1.
